Have you ever sat through a meeting where every status was green and you knew, deep down, that wasn't actually true?This isn't a communication problem. It's a perfectionism problem. In this episode, Dr. Jamie Shapiro unpacks why so many teams default to "everything's on track" when it isn't and introduces a 500-year-old Japanese philosophy that her firm has adapted into a structured team practice for moving from a fear-based culture to a learning-based one.You'll learn:— Why "this isn't a communication problem, it's a perfectionism problem"— The difference between fear-based and learning-based team cultures— What wabi sabi means and how Jamie discovered it inside a public company— Why "failure" became a four-letter word — and what to call it instead— The failure spectrum (and why most teams treat all failure the same)— Type 1 (doing) vs. Type 2 (reflecting) learning, and the one teams skip— The 6-step Wabi Sabi Practice for honest team reflectionSHOW NOTES(00:00) Why "everything is green" is a red flag(01:12) Fear-based vs. learning-based culture(01:48) What is wabi sabi?(02:32) The company that banned the word "failure"(05:34) Why perfectionism kills performance(07:44) Failure is a spectrum (Amy Edmondson)(09:20) Type 1 vs. Type 2 learning(10:28) The 6-step wabi sabi practice(13:36) A note from a recovering perfectionistIf this episode resonated, please follow the show, leave a rating, and share it with one leader you think needs to hear it.
